Your bedroom is your sanctuary, a place where you unwind, recharge, and find peace. The right colour combination can transform this space into a haven of comfort and style. By carefully selecting colours that suit your mood, personality, and design preferences, you can create an ambience that perfectly aligns with your needs.
Colour combinations in your bedroom are more than just aesthetic choices, they profoundly influence your mood, sleep quality, and overall well-being. Vibrant hues can uplift energy, while softer tones foster calmness and relaxation. The perfect balance of colors can enhance the room's layout, comfort, and functionality, making it a critical design element to consider.
Cool shades like light blue, mint green, and lavender are excellent for creating a tranquil atmosphere. Pair them with whites or soft greys to enhance the sense of peace and spaciousness.
Earthy tones such as terracotta, beige, and mustard can evoke warmth and comfort. You can combine these hues with wooden accents or soft fabrics to create a snug and inviting ambiance.
Neutral palettes featuring greys, whites, and charcoal, mixed with metallic accents like gold or silver, lend a sleek and sophisticated charm to any bedroom.
Rich jewel tones like emerald green, royal blue, or deep burgundy can infuse a sense of luxury and opulence into your bedroom. Balance these bold shades with neutral or lighter tones for a striking effect.
Rich reds, blush pinks, and soft creams can set a romantic and intimate tone. You can consider adding gold or bronze accents for a glamorous touch.
Soft blues, pastel greens, and whites create a serene and calming environment, ideal for relaxation and better sleep.
Bright yellows, oranges, or aqua tones bring vitality and energy to your bedroom, sparking creativity and positivity.
Deep shades like maroon, navy, or plum, combined with textured furnishings and mood lighting, convey a sense of grandeur and sophistication.
Opt for sophisticated combinations like grey and white or navy and beige to exude elegance and comfort.
Cheerful hues such as yellow, pink, or light green paired with playful murals or patterns make for a lively and engaging space.
Neutral tones like taupe, white, or light grey create a universally appealing and welcoming environment for guests.
Light, airy tones like pastel pink, off-white, or soft yellow can make a compact room appear larger and brighter.
Indian homes often draw inspiration from earthy tones, vibrant accents, and a mix of traditional and modern influences. Popular combinations include mustard with teal, maroon with gold, and soft beige with mango yellow. These colors not only reflect India's rich cultural heritage but also cater to contemporary aesthetics.
